Creating tempting dishes suitable for all the family can be expensive and time-consuming, but this guide shows how easy it is to create meals using great-value ingredients and a little common sense. A comprehensive introduction reveals the principles behind cooking on a budget, as well as sample menus, seasonality charts, a section of basic recipes and a directory of pantry staples. Then more than 150 recipes put these principles into practice, enabling you to produce two-course family meals for less than the price of a store-bought sandwich. Illustrated by over 500 step-by-step color images, and accompanied by cook's tips, variations, nutritional information and an easy-to-use key to the cost of each dish, this book is the ultimate reference for anyone who loves tasty home-cooked meals.
